Project Scope:

Rail Planning Services (RPS) were engaged to supply safety-critical staff to support the platform renewal works at South Bermondsey station during the Christmas and New Year possession. The works formed part of a wider programme of investment by Network Rail to renew ageing station infrastructure and extend the service life of the platforms. RPS provided full safety-critical coverage throughout a 12-day continuous possession, supporting construction activities across multiple work sites and disciplines.

The Challenge:

The existing platforms dated back to the 1970s, when the original 1928 timber platforms were replaced with precast concrete trestle construction. Over time, the condition of the structure had deteriorated, requiring renewal works to ensure continued safe use by the public.

Delivering the project over the Christmas and New Year period added further complexity, requiring:

  • Continuous 24-hour operations
  • Multiple workgroups operating simultaneously
  • Reliable, experienced safety-critical staff across extended shifts
  • Safe coordination during a high-risk holiday possession

Project Scope:
RPS were appointed by Econ construction to plan the access, isolation and provide safety critical staff
on the TfL multiple abnormal possessions and daytime line blockages for the Barking Riverside Rail Extension Project. This would allow the Contractor to deliver a project to decontaminate and remove 25 redundant trains, associated Infrastructure and Hazardous Materials from Barking Riverside.

The Challenge:
The rolling stock units were rail locked and as such a significant amount of planning and coordination was required to facilitate this project. In addition a series of specialist protection was installed to protect the signal cables and also enable the plant and machinery to access the site. The project supported and assisted the delivery of new railway stations to serve the 10,000 new homes being built at Barking Riverside.

RPS supported Econ in arranging all the access, isolations and supplied the Safety Critical staff and supporting the approval all our documentation with both Network Rail (NR) and TfL. The rolling stock had been in-situ for over 30 years and the Contractor’s methodology for removal was adopted and proved very successful on implementation with the project being safely delivered ahead of schedule.
